About This Book

My Enemy, My Love

To Eloise Hamelin of Lelleford, 'tis the stuff of nightmares: Her betrothed dies on the church steps. Her beloved father disappears after being charged with treason. And the king places her home in the hands of a knight she loathes...and longs for.

To Roland St. Marten, 'tis the worst hell to oversee Lelleford. Its mistress, Eloise, treats him not as her new lord but as an unwanted guest. And yet in the heat of their clashes -- about her father's whereabouts, about a woman's place -- he's drawn to her loyalty and her fire. Any love between them would bring Roland nothing but ruin. For how could he remain true to the king and still taste Eloise's exquisite temptation?
